Based: Manchester centre, hybrid working 3 days in the office 2 from home

Salary: up to £55k dependent on experience + bonus + benefits + progression

We are recruiting for a forward-thinking service business with a strong commitment to their customers and staff. Having doubled turnover in the last couple of years, they are growing rapidly and can offer excellent growth potential in this role. Their focus is on creating environments where customers and staff can thrive — championing excellence, continuous improvement, and meaningful outcomes across everything they do.

As part of their ongoing growth, we are now seeking a talented Finance Business Partner to join their dynamic Manchester team. This role is ideal for a driven finance professional who enjoys working at pace, solving complex challenges, and providing the financial insight that drives strong strategic decision-making.

Role
  • Lead a small finance team, ensuring accounts are completed accurately and on time.
  • Business partnering with senior Directors – managing revenue streams, invoicing, and revenue recognition.
  • Financial modelling for future.
  • Leading monthly forecast meetings, reviewing budgets and presenting to the SLT.
  • Project work – involvement & finance lead on a number of process/improvement & efficiency projects whilst also implementing new AI functions & tech to advance business processes.
  • Oversee cash management, including supplier payments, customer collections, bank reconciliations, and weekly cash flow forecasting.
  • Maintain expenditure records and accurately code invoices.
  • Perform month-end reviews and prepare group management accounts, providing detailed analysis and recommendations.
  • Prepare and review quarterly VAT returns.
  • Assist in the preparation of annual budgets and year-end accounts, managing the audit process.
Experience
  • Pro-active, confident & able to deal with senior non-finance stakeholders daily.
  • Challenging the status quo, exploring new ways of working and process improvement mindset.

How to prepare for a job interview at Whitaker Smith Recruitment

✨Know Your Numbers

As a Finance Business Partner, you’ll need to demonstrate your financial acumen. Brush up on key financial metrics and be ready to discuss how you've used data to drive decision-making in previous roles. This shows you’re not just about the numbers, but also about the insights they provide.

✨Showcase Your Business Partnering Skills

This role involves working closely with senior Directors, so highlight your experience in business partnering. Prepare examples of how you've successfully collaborated with non-finance stakeholders to achieve common goals. This will show that you can bridge the gap between finance and other departments.

✨Be Ready for Scenario Questions

Expect questions that assess your problem-solving skills, especially around financial modelling and forecasting. Think of specific scenarios where you’ve had to analyse complex data or lead a project. Practising these responses will help you articulate your thought process clearly during the interview.

✨Embrace Continuous Improvement

The company values a mindset focused on improvement and innovation. Be prepared to discuss how you've challenged the status quo in your previous roles. Share examples of process improvements you've implemented, especially those involving new technologies or AI functions, as this aligns with their forward-thinking approach.
